            Originally posted by Bruce Banner
            Battlestar Galactica (I don't count Galactica 1980 as a second season)
            Planet of the Apes
            Logan's Run

            Honourable mentions:

            V (the ongoing series which followed the two mini-series only lasted one season)
            Street Hawk
            Wizards and Warriors
            The Man From Atlantis (the series which followed the four TV movies only lasted one season)
            The Prisoner
            Quark
            Kudos on the Prisoner. If we’re talking British series, another I thought quite funny was Garth Marenghi’s Darkplace.

            For American shows I quite like Outsourced, and my wife and I rewatch it at least once a year. Funny series that nailed the expat experience in Asia.

            We’ve all mentioned it, but POTA is at the top of my list for shows I wish had continued.

                Gotta repeat Kolchak: The Night Stalker. For some reason, the episode with people bursting into flames (remember when spontaneous human combustion was a thing) really scared the poop outta me.

                The Magician. If this had continued, I wonder if would've kept Bixby from being Banner.

                Police Squad. The jokes were getting a bit thin by the end of this show's short run, but I don't care.

                The Tick. The one with Warburton. I think it would've only got better.

                Invasion & Flash Forward. I mention these together because each made me highly skeptical of getting onboard for shows that aren't going to explain themselves before getting cancelled. I'm still scarred by the American version of Life on Mars.

                My Living Doll. OK, OK, its just because Julie Newmar plays a living robot who do your bidding. Your dirty, dirty bidding.

                The Sixth Sense & Project UFO. I was a sucker for any unexplained phenomenon back in the day.

                Dang! I watched waaay too much TV growing up!
